Causes of oily hair in women

Before you start using any remedy to eliminate and combat increased greasiness of hair,. Otherwise, the treatment will not give any effect or will act only at the time of using one or another remedy. The most common causes of oily hair in women:

  • increased activity glands of the scalp;
  • lipid imbalance;

  • problems with thyroid gland;
  • problems with the gastrointestinal tract;
  • long-term use of certain medications, such as antibiotics;
  • eating junk food - fatty, fried, spicy, salty;
  • improperly selected hair care, including shampoos, balms, masks, sprays, hair oils that are contraindicated for this type of hair;
  • seboric dermatitis;

  • pregnancy;

  • irregular shampooing;
  • poor quality of water used for washing, hard water is especially harmful;
  • frequent or incorrect coloring, the use of low-quality products during procedures at the hairdresser;
  • synthetic hats can also cause excessive oiliness in the hair.

Violation of lipid metabolism and increased activity of the sebaceous glands, as a rule, are closely related to each other and follow one from the other. They are the main cause of oily hair as a result of some disease, or improper lifestyle, nutrition or care.

1st place - switching to sulfate-free shampoos

I would even say that it is better to switch not just to sulfate-free, but to natural and organic shampoos.

For owners of oily hair, shampoos with silicones are a particularly disastrous option. It is after using these that it can be noted that the hair becomes untidy much faster than usual. That's why first step- This is a rejection of funds with silicones.

Second- switch to sulfate-free shampoos.

This was also suggested to me by the master. If not for him, I would still suffer from the problem of oiliness, but now I was able to shift the feeling of freshness of my hair by a day. Now my hair gets greasy only in the evening fourth day after washing, which I think is quite normal.

And it was precisely the transition to sulfate-free shampoos that helped me come to this. After a year of constant use, I got the result I had been looking for for 10 years.

Why sulfate-free shampoos?

It's all about the harmful effects of SLS. I'm not saying that Sodium Lauryl Sulfate (sls) is a terrible scourge and should be banned, no. Actually, I think that modern shampoos, just not bad enough, because the cosmetic industry does not stand still and constantly creates new recipes. The only thing is that SLS is a fairly aggressive surfactant that cleans after all not delicately and gently.

We have all been using SLS products for a very long time, so our skin is used to a certain “rhythm of life”. SLS has a drying effect, so the skin produces the amount of secretion that neutralizes its effect. There is nothing abnormal about this and if you are satisfied with this, then everything is fine. Why does hair get greasy

When we talk about hair type, we really mean the type of scalp, which, like facial skin, has several varieties. Depending on the work of the sebaceous glands, it is dry, oily and normal. If the glands produce moderate amount sebum, the scalp is considered normal. If the secret is produced little, then the hair becomes dry, and if in excess - oily. Fat is a shield for the skin, it moisturizes, protects against harmful effects environment. However, in excess it spoils the look of the hairstyle, depriving the strand of lightness and volume.

The labor activity of the sebaceous glands depends on the level of the hormone testosterone, since they are very sensitive to it. Usually in owners of oily hair, its level is increased.

Elevated testosterone levels are inherited, occur due to interruptions in the hormonal system in adolescence and because of problems with the thyroid gland, problems in gynecology, against the background of pregnancy, menopause, taking contraceptives.

In order to solve the problem, it is necessary to undergo examinations at the same time by a gynecologist, an endocrinologist and a trichologist. These doctors will prescribe the right course of prevention and treatment for you, if necessary. Also choose carefully home care for hair and do not neglect folk remedies.

Professional hair care products

To care for oily scalp, choose a line marked "for oily hair." The pH level in shampoo and conditioner from such collections is above 6.7 (acid-base balance), so they dissolve sebum well and easily remove it from the surface. Also, these products contain zinc, sulfur, plant extracts and other components that regulate the activity of the sebaceous glands, reduce sebum secretion and dry. To restore the balance of the scalp, products may contain moisturizing ingredients - aloe, hyaluronic acid.

Once or twice a month, but no more, use shampoo to deep cleaning to rid the scalp of dead cells and excess sebum, improve the microcirculation of oxygen and blood.

The main thing is to avoid products that contain silicone. This component accumulates in the scalp, clogs pores and stimulates the sebaceous glands.

How to wash oily hair

Experts agree that owners of oily hair should not wash their hair every day. The required level of sebum in the scalp is replenished within 2-3 days. This is the time limit you must meet. Daily shampooing makes sebaceous glands work more actively, they begin to secrete sebum in greater quantities. To break the vicious circle, follow a few rules.

Do not wash your hair every day. First every other day, then every other day. During the "abstinence" period, your main assistants can be hats, bandages or dry shampoo. Talc and corn starch As part of this product, they perfectly absorb excess sebum, creating the illusion of a clean head.

How to care for oily hair

Wash your hair properly. Wash your hair with warm water, hot water stimulates the sebaceous glands. After applying the shampoo, lather your head with massage movements for at least 30 seconds, then rinse, repeat the procedure. Shampoo applied to the head for the first time washes away surface dirt in the form of dust mixed with styling, the second time it removes accumulated sebum.
